Education Assistance Program Policy
  1. POLICY
  • Eligible employees are encouraged by the [Company] to upgrade their education and/or skills by enrolling in part-time studies at recognized colleges or universities through an Education Assistance Program which offers reimbursement of tuition fees.
  • Eligibility
  • Prior to employee enrollment in a course of study, full-time or part-time employees who have completed their Probationary Period are eligible to apply for Educational Assistance Program benefits.
  • Throughout the duration of the course of study, employees must remain actively employed by the [Company].
  • Basis of Education Assistance
  • Qualified full-time employees are eligible to Education Assistance benefits as follows:
  • The cost of tuition for the approved course;
  • specific examination fees;
  • one (1) required textbook.

Cost of supplies, transportation or other such costs related to the course will not be reimbursed by the [Company].

  • The applicability of the studies in the Education Assistance Program are:
  • The studies must be more than 20 hours in duration;
  • Offered by only recognized educational institution or professional association;
  • Related to the specific job which the employee performs, in the case of a non-degree course; or
  • Designed to enlarge and/or broaden and employee’s knowledge and/or develops potential to assume greater responsibility, in the case of degree courses.

 

  1. PURPOSE
  • Through attendance at colleges and universities in part-time studies, the company wishes to encourage employees to continually upgrade and develop their skills and knowledge.

 

  1. SCOPE
  • Full-time and Part-time employees are bound by this Statement Policy and Procedures.

 

  1. RESPONSIBILITY
  • Prior to enrolling in the course of study, employees are responsible to apply for Education Assistance Program benefits.
  • Within (2) weeks of receipt of approved documentation, Payroll is responsible for issuing any refunds directly to the employee.

  1. PROCEDURE
  • Prior to enrolment and the commencement of the course of study, application for admission to the Education Assistance Program is made on the form provided for this purpose.
  • The employee can proceed with enrolment once he or she has received a copy of the approved Education Assistance Application Form which serves as the requite authorization.
  • The procedure to apply for reimbursement by the employee is as follows:
  • Submit the employee’s copy of the approved Education Assistance Program Application Form, evidence of the successful approved course of study, the tuition fee paid, and the cost of one text book to the employee’s immediate manager for approval;
  • The manager after receipt of the employee’s documentation shall complete the Refund Authorization section of the Form and submit to Payroll for reimbursement.
  • Exclusions
  • Unless taken at the specific request of the [Company], the following types of programs are not eligible for Educational Assistance refund.
  • Vocational correspondence courses, or hobby type courses;
  • Correspondence or immersion courses offered by organizations other than recognized schools, collages, universities and professional organizations.
  • The employee’s Personnel file shall have the evidence of the successful completion of the course of study proper reimbursement filed accordingly.
